I've owned, still own, more than 8 Streamlight products. All top quality and all function perfectly. This TLR-6 was no exception. This is for a Glock 42/43 and it fits like a glove on the pistol. It lights up an 800 sq/ft room very nicely at night. You won't have any problems seeing what you're aiming at. And the laser is great for the distance you will need on this type gun. Weighs almost nothing. Very tight aiming adjustments and it is secure on the gun. Ambi controls. Just press any side button and it comes on. Or you can press and hold and when you release, it goes off, for when you just want a quick view of an area. With the light on, press both buttons on each side and it cycles through, laser only, light only, laser and light together. Haven't had it long enough to test the battery life, but I'd guess it works as advertised as all the other ones I own do. Plenty of holsters out there to fit this combo as well. I'm a retired police officer and I don't like hanging a lot of gadgets on my guns like they're Christmas trees. They add weight, they get caught on clothing, in the bush and it's just one more thing for Mr Murphy to mess with. My wife keeps a Glock 43 on the nightstand for home defense and carries it concealed for personal defense. Statistically it is more likely to be used as a personal defense weapon during the day and as a home defense weapon at night. A light source to illuminate the target indoors in the dark is indispensable. A laser to designate the point of impact makes hits all but certain. This unit meant I didn't have to choose between the two because it has both. The rounded design without edges is well thought out and won't catch on clothing or on brush outdoors. The switch is perfectly located so as not to interfere with a proper grip. It adds little weight and frankly on this particular weapon, it actually helps balance the gun in a small hand. And if that wasn't enough, there are already holsters out there to accommodate the light so you don't have to go custom (expensive). It's easy to install. By all appearances it is well made and will hold up under real use. Streamlight products are not cheap but in my opinion this one was worth every penny and I'm trusting my wife's life with this combination of a reliable gun that she can control and a point/aim system that doesn't feel like an add on gadget; it feels more like it's part of a weapon system. This light/laser combo is a great match for the Glock 43. Be sure you buy holsters made for the gun with the TLR 6 attached since it made to install on the gun and leave it on. The 100 lumen rated light is plenty for clearing all but mansion size houses. The laser is easily adjusted to match the point of aim of the gun’s sights. The point of impact will change at ranges other than what it’s sighted in at. The light/laser is easy to program to the setting (light & laser, light only or laser only) you want, and the on/off button is in a good location, exactly where my trigger finger rests alongside the frame.
